¿De qué está hecho el sol y cuándo morirá?


por Natalie Wolchover 
05 de julio de 2018 
del sitio web QuantaMagazine 



 

El sol tal como apareció en octubre de 2017,
fotografiado por el Observatorio de Dinámica Solar de la NASA. NASA / SDO / Seán Doran



Si y cuando los físicos puedan
para precisar el contenido de metal del sol,
ese número podría quitar mucho de lo que
pensamos que sabíamos sobre el
evolución y vida de las estrellas.



Como cualquier estrella en su apogeo, el Sol consiste principalmente en átomos de hidrógeno que se fusionan de dos en dos en helio, liberando una inmensa energía en el proceso.

Pero es la pequeña concentración de elementos pesados ​​del sol, que los astrónomos llaman metales, la que controla su destino.
"Incluso una fracción muy pequeña de metales es suficiente para alterar por completo el comportamiento de una estrella", explicó Sunny Vagnozzi , físico de la Universidad de Estocolmo en Suecia, que estudia la "metalicidad" del sol.
Cuanto más metálica sea una estrella, más opaca (ya que los metales absorben radiación) y cuán opaco se relaciona a su vez con su tamaño, temperatura, brillo, vida útil y otras propiedades clave.
"La metalicidad básicamente también te dice cómo morirá la estrella", dijo Vagnozzi.
Pero la metalicidad del sol , más allá de revelar su propia historia, también sirve como una especie de criterio para calibrar las mediciones de la metalicidad de todas las demás estrellas, y por lo tanto las edades, temperaturas y otras propiedades de las estrellas, galaxias y todo lo demás.
"Si cambiamos el criterio solar, automáticamente significa que nuestra comprensión del cosmos tiene que cambiar", dijo Martin Asplund , un astrofísico de la Universidad Nacional de Australia.

"Así que tener un conocimiento preciso de la composición química solar es extremadamente importante".
Sin embargo, las mediciones cada vez más precisas de la metalicidad del sol han planteado más preguntas de las que han respondido.

La incapacidad de los astrónomos para resolver el misterio conocido diversamente como la metalicidad solar, la abundancia solar, la composición solar o el problema del modelado solar sugiere que podría haber,
"algo fundamentalmente erróneo" con su comprensión del sol, y por lo tanto de todas las estrellas, dijo Vagnozzi. "Eso sería enorme".
Hace veinte años, los astrónomos pensaron que tenían el sol ordenado.

Las formas directas e indirectas de inferir su metalicidad calificaron al sol como aproximadamente un 1,8 por ciento de metal, una feliz convergencia que los llevó a creer que entendían no solo la longitud de su patrón solar, sino también cómo funciona el sol.

Sin embargo, a lo largo de la década de 2000, las mediciones espectroscópicas cada vez más precisas de la luz solar, una sonda directa de la composición del sol, ya que cada elemento crea líneas de absorción reveladoras en el espectro, indicaron una metalicidad mucho más baja de solo 1.3 por ciento.

Mientras tanto, la helio-sismología, el enfoque indirecto competitivo para inferir metalicidad basado en la forma en que las ondas de sonido de diferentes frecuencias se propagan a través del interior del sol, todavía dice un 1,8 por ciento.

Pero si la teoría del sol de los astrónomos, llamada el "modelo solar estándar", es correcta, la espectroscopía y la helio-sismología deberían estar de acuerdo.

Es decir, los astrónomos deberían poder utilizar las mediciones helio-sismológicas para calcular la profundidad de una capa límite importante en el sol donde la radiación cede ante la convección.

Y esta profundidad se relaciona, según las ecuaciones, con la opacidad del sol y, por lo tanto, con su metalicidad.

Esta secuencia de cálculos debe predecir el mismo valor para la metalicidad que los espectroscopios miden directamente de la luz solar. No es asi.
"Este es un problema no solo para la física solar, sino también para la astronomía en general", dijo Asplund, quien dirigió al equipo detrás de las mediciones espectroscópicas precisas.

"O los astrónomos no entienden cómo medir las abundancias elementales de las estrellas usando la espectroscopia, o nuestra comprensión del interior de las estrellas y cómo oscilan es incompleta", dijo.

"De cualquier manera, tiene ramificaciones importantes, ya que las estrellas son las sondas fundamentales del cosmos, con la astrofísica estelar que proporciona gran parte de la base para la astronomía y la cosmología modernas".

Después de años de hablar sobre lo que podría estar yendo mal, incluidas las especulaciones sobre la materia oscura al sol, el debate ha llegado a
"un punto muerto", dijo Sarbani Basu , un astrofísico solar en la Universidad de Yale.
Pero hay esperanza.

Recientemente, una débil pista sobre la metalicidad solar ha venido de partículas fugaces que emanan del sol llamadas neutrinos solares .

Las diferentes reacciones de fusión nuclear producen neutrinos solares de diferentes energías, por lo que las partículas llevan información sobre la composición del sol.

En una conferencia realizada el mes pasado en Heidelberg, Alemania, el experimento Borexino, con sede en el Gran Sasso National Laboratory de Italia, informó de detecciones de neutrinos solares que favorecen marginalmente la estimación más alta, del 1,8 por ciento de la metalicidad del sol.

Si esta estimación de alta metalicidad es realmente correcta, esto plantea preguntas sobre qué, exactamente, salió mal con Martin Asplund y las mediciones espectroscópicas de los colaboradores.
"Si el problema es con la espectroscopía, entonces es probable que cometamos errores similares al analizar otras estrellas", dijo, lo que impactaría las interpretaciones de la evolución química de las estrellas y las galaxias como la Vía Láctea.
Pero Asplund defiende su estimación espectroscópica del 1.3 por ciento.

Señala un estudio de 2015 ( Una medición de la opacidad del hierro superior a la prevista a temperaturas solares interiores ) en Nature que indica que los metales pueden aumentar la opacidad incluso más de lo que se pensaba en las condiciones de alta presión del núcleo del sol.

La corrección de esta diferencia en el modelo solar estándar podría reducir las estimaciones helio-sismológicas y de neutrinos de la metalicidad al 1.3 por ciento, dijo.

En los próximos años, el equipo de Borexino espera detectar neutrinos solares raros producidos en el ciclo de CNO , una reacción de fusión al sol en la que átomos de carbono, nitrógeno y oxígeno sirven como catalizadores para fusionar hidrógeno en helio.
"Los neutrinos CNO se ven muy afectados por la metalicidad, por lo que la medición de estos neutrinos podría ser definitiva", dijo Andrea Pocar , física de la Universidad de Massachusetts en Amherst y miembro de la colaboración de Borexino.
Si resulta que el sol es, de hecho, solo un 1.3 por ciento de metal , esto significaría que el modelo solar estándar realmente tiene una opacidad incorrecta.
"Esto afecta esencialmente a toda la astronomía", dijo Asplund, "ya que una comprensión precisa de la evolución estelar sustenta casi todo lo que hacemos".
Las edades estimadas de estrellas y galaxias tendrían que revisarse hasta en un 10 a 15 por ciento.

Desafortunadamente para el sol mismo (y la vida futura en la Tierra), las estrellas de baja metalicidad queman combustible más rápido que las estrellas de alta metalicidad, por lo que nuestro sol moriría aproximadamente mil millones de años antes de lo que pensábamos ...

What is the Sun Made of and When will it Die?


by Natalie Wolchover
July 05, 2018
from QuantaMagazine Website



 

The sun as it appeared in October 2017,
imaged by NASA's Solar Dynamics Observatory.NASA / SDO / Seán Doran



If and when physicists are able
to pin down the metal content of the sun,
that number could upend much of what
we thought we knew about the
evolution and life span of stars.



Like any star in its prime, the Sun consists mainly of hydrogen atoms fusing two by two into helium, unleashing immense energy in the process.

But it's the sun's tiny concentration of heavier elements, which astronomers call metals, that controls its fate.
"Even a very small fraction of metals is sufficient to alter the behavior of a star completely," explained Sunny Vagnozzi, a physicist at Stockholm University in Sweden who studies the "metallicity" of the sun.
The more metallic a star, the more opaque it is (since metals absorb radiation), and how opaque it is in turn relates to its size, temperature, brightness, life span and other key properties.
"Metallicity basically also tells you how the star will die," Vagnozzi said.
But the sun's metallicity, beyond revealing its own story, also serves as a kind of yardstick for calibrating measurements of the metallicity of all other stars, and thus the ages, temperatures and other properties of stars, galaxies and everything else.
"If we change the solar yardstick, automatically it means that our understanding of the cosmos has to change," said Martin Asplund, an astrophysicist at Australian National University.

"So having an accurate knowledge of the solar chemical composition is extremely important."
Yet, ever more precise measurements of the sun's metallicity have raised more questions than they've answered.

Astronomers' inability to solve the mystery known variously as the solar metallicity, solar abundance, solar composition or solar modeling problem suggests there could be,
"something fundamentally wrong" with their understanding of the sun, and therefore of all stars, said Vagnozzi. "That would be huge."
Twenty years ago, astronomers thought they had the sun sorted.

Direct and indirect ways of inferring its metallicity both gauged the sun as approximately 1.8 percent metal - a happy convergence that led them to believe they understood not only the length of their solar yardstick but also how the sun works.

However, throughout the 2000s, increasingly precise spectroscopic measurements of sunlight - a direct probe of the sun's composition, since each element creates telltale absorption lines in the spectrum - indicated a far lower metallicity of just 1.3 percent.

Meanwhile, helio-seismology, the competing, indirect approach for inferring metallicity based on the way sound waves of different frequencies propagate through the sun's interior, still said 1.8 percent.

But if astronomers' theory of the sun, called the "standard solar model," is correct, spectroscopy and helio-seismology should agree.

That is, astronomers should be able to use the helio-seismological measurements to calculate the depth of an important boundary layer in the sun where radiation gives way to convection.

And this depth relates, according to the equations, to the sun's opacity, and therefore to its metallicity.

This sequence of calculations should predict the same value for the metallicity as spectroscopers measure directly from sunlight. It does not.
"This is a problem not only for solar physics, but by extension for astronomy as a whole," said Asplund, who led the team behind the precise spectroscopic measurements.

"Either astronomers do not understand how to measure elemental abundances of stars using spectroscopy, or our understanding of stars' interiors and how they oscillate is incomplete," he said.

"Either way, it has major ramifications, since stars are the fundamental probes of the cosmos, with stellar astrophysics providing much of the foundation for modern astronomy and cosmology."

After years of talking about what might be going wrong - including speculations about dark matter in the sun - the debate has reached,
"a bit of a stalemate," said Sarbani Basu, a solar astrophysicist at Yale University.
But there's hope.

Recently, a weak hint about the solar metallicity has come from fleeting particles emanating from the sun called solar neutrinos.

Different nuclear fusion reactions produce solar neutrinos of different energies, and so the particles carry information about the sun's composition.

At a conference last month in Heidelberg, Germany, the Borexino experiment based at Italy's Gran Sasso National Laboratory reported detections of solar neutrinos that marginally favor the higher, 1.8 percent estimate of the sun's metallicity.

If this high-metallicity estimate is indeed correct, this raises questions about what, exactly, went wrong with Martin Asplund and collaborators' spectroscopic measurements.
"If the problem is with spectroscopy, then we likely make similar errors when analyzing other stars," he said, which would impact interpretations of the chemical evolution of stars and galaxies like the Milky Way.
But Asplund stands by his 1.3 percent spectroscopic estimate.

He points to a 2015 study (A Higher-than-predicted Measurement of Iron Opacity at Solar Interior Temperatures) in Nature indicating that metals might increase opacity even more than previously thought in the high-pressure conditions of the sun's core.

Correcting for this difference in the standard solar model could bring the helio-seismological and neutrino estimates of metallicity down to 1.3 percent, he said.

In the coming years, the Borexino team expects to detect rare solar neutrinos produced in the CNO cycle, a fusion reaction in the sun in which carbon, nitrogen and oxygen atoms serve as catalysts for fusing hydrogen into helium.
"The CNO neutrinos are greatly affected by metallicity, so measuring these neutrinos could be definitive," said Andrea Pocar, a physicist at the University of Massachusetts Amherst and a member of the Borexino collaboration.
If it turns out that the sun is, in fact, only 1.3 percent metal, this would mean the standard solar model really does have opacity wrong.
"This impacts essentially all of astronomy," Asplund said, "since an accurate understanding of stellar evolution underpins almost everything we do."
Estimated ages of stars and galaxies would have to be revised by as much as 10 to 15 percent.

Unfortunately for the sun itself (and future life on Earth), low-metallicity stars burn fuel faster than high-metallicity stars, so our sun would die about a billion years sooner than we thought...
